Food poisoning lawyer Bill Marler published an item on his blog today with this heading: “Farm-to-Consumer Legal Defense Fund Loses Bid to Keep Documents Secret in Raw Milk Litigation.” It goes on to talk about a judge’s decision in a Missouri case, asserting “the Farm-to-Consumer Legal Defense Fund tried to keep from the public documents it appears that it rather keep secret.”
Hmmm, I thought. I follow the FTCLDF’s cases, and I’ve never heard of a Missouri case in which it’s involved. Well, it turns out the FTCLDF hasn’t either.
So I called Bill Marler, and he explained that the whole thing relates to a case his firm filed against a Missouri raw dairy and a grocery store in connection with illnesses alleged to be from raw goat’s milk. It turns out, this is a significant case, according to the Marler firm, with two children having allegedly become serious ill with Hemolytic Uremic Syndrome.
A previous article on the case provides heart-rending descriptions of the allegedly serious illnesses of two of the children, and how they are at risk for life-threatening illnesses as they get older.
I don’t know about you, but when I read the Marler firm’s heading today, and the brief story, I understood that the FTCLDF was actively involved in the case ("tried to keep from the public documents..."), and had suffered a setback.
But that’s not the situation at all, the lawyer told me in a conversation today. The attorneys representing the grocery and the dairy his clients are suing have nothing to do with the FTCLDF. They simply argued in court that some documents emailed from the FTCLDF to the defendants before the case even launched (presumably simple bills of sale and boarding agreements, according to the FTCLDF), represented privileged information, protected from public scrutiny. Marler’s firm argued the documents should be available, and the judge agreed. The important thing is that FTCLDF didn’t make any arguments in the case, didn’t even know the arguments were being made.

Marler's series might be interesting, Amanda, but only if you like to read feeble papers like one of the first ones he cites, by one Oliver at the University of Tennessee (with several other co-authors). The 2009 Oliver paper purports to examine the risks in raw milk. However in doing so, the central part of the paper analyzes the pathogens found in the bulk tanks of a series of commercial dairies. No discernible attempt was made in the paper to analyze the bulk tanks of dairies which produce raw milk which is intended to be consumed without pasteurization. In other words, the Oliver paper simply stands for the common-sense proposition, that it's pretty risky to drink the raw milk from farms where milk is intended to be pasteurized. Notwithstanding, the paper is interesting for other facts which they report, e.g. that about 60% of dairy farm families drink milk which they produce, and approximately 3% of the US population drinks raw milk. If the latter statistic is correct, this would imply something like 10 million people are drinking raw milk. Now that's really interesting.

Mark, Chris arrived at LLUCH at 9:00 p.m on September 14, 2006. He was in the PICU (5700 unit) until September 27th. For two days, he was moved to the 5800 wing (PICU step-down unit) He had a seizure on September 29th (the day of your rally) and was moved back to the 5700 unit for 6 more days (3 of those days he was on a ventilator again because they had to do all of these brain tests.). On October 4th he was moved to back to the 5800 unit. On October 14th he was moved to the 5200 unit (regular hospital care) and on October 20th he was moved back to Kaiser. He finally went home on November 2nd.
When you came to LLUCH for your visit, Lauren Herzog was in the 5800 unit. This is the step-down PICU. Once kids start recovering, they are moved from the 5700 unit to the 5800 unit. You visited Lauren in her room in the 5800 unit. She was not on a ventilator and by this time was eating food. This is who Sally Fallon is referring to in her statement. She has the stories of the two kids mixed up. You never visited Chris in person.
